Back in the day (I can say that as I'm over 50) when I windsurfed, my son and I were out at Howard park in Tarpon Springs and he got caught in a dolphin feeding frenzy. The dolphins had pushed several hundred mullet up against the shore and were ambushing them. My son was right in the middle of it and the mullet were jumping all over his board. He was only 12 at the time and thought it was fun. He got to see the dolphins close up as they caught the mullet as they jumped. Pretty amazing sight to see that many mullet and the dolphins feeding on them.
